Abstract

The increasing number of accidents involving sign support structures led to the investigation of resign criteria for break-away sign support. These supports should be able to withstand wind loading but fail on impact from a vehicle. In this paper a description is given of the development of an analytical model which was used to evaluate the various parameters affecting the design. After correlation with a full-scale test, design criteria were developed.
